This is the standard oyster plan of Ikada-so. Please enjoy raw oysters, grilled oysters, and fried oysters.
The 12-course kaiseki menu includes a variety of seasonal ingredients prepared in a variety of ways, from the exquisite raw oysters and appetizers to the seasonal pickled rice bowl that finishes the meal, including raw oysters that can be enjoyed all year round. This is a luxurious menu for those who want to enjoy both oysters and fresh seafood.
Juicy, rich oysters deep-fried until crispy, Ikadasou's signature oyster fries. Served with homemade tartar sauce.
This kaiseki course features Matoya's summer oysters (iwakaki). Recommended for oyster lovers who enjoy oysters from beginning to end.
This is a half course of Matoya Oyster Summer Kaiseki (full course) without oyster steak and oyster sushi, which is reasonably priced but very satisfying.
These are special oysters raised at our directly managed oyster farm, available year-round and not found in the market. They are small in size but fresh and sweet, making them most suitable for raw consumption. *For one piece, it is 420 yen.

This is a plum wine made with carefully selected sake from Ise, blended with fully ripe Nanko plums. Since it is a plum wine based on sake, it has a very soft taste, and the fruity aroma combined with the ginjo fragrance makes it a popular choice at our store. It can be enjoyed not only as an aperitif but also pairs well with food due to the well-rounded acidity of the plums. Alcohol content: 10% 180ml bottle.
